Hi everyone,
I'm having a job interview, for one big company here in Austin and I'm little nervous about that. Anyone have any tip or advice how can I give my best?
Thanks...

- Was this comment helpful? Yes (34) / No Reply - Report abuse

Unemployed Property Manager in West Palm Beach, Florida

51 months ago

Yes, be yourself, don't exaggerate on your resume or while talking to the interviewer, dress accordingly, business suit and tie. Sit upright, ask questions (smart ones!)and be interested in general. Good Luck
